Sylectus integrates Driver Workflow from Omnitracs
Sylectus, a business unit of Omnitracs Canada Inc., a subsidiary of Qualcomm Incorporated, and provider of web-based, transportation management software (TMS), announced that Load One Transportation and Logistics achieved a 36 percent reduction in incidents/accidents since implementing Sylectus’ TMS with Omnitracs’ Driver Workflow and ALK Technologies’ CoPilot Truck on-board, turn-by-turn in-cab navigation. Mobileye joins Enhancement Box with collision avoidance system
Mobileye, a provider of collision avoidance systems, has made the Enhancement Box available as a companion product to its 5 series collision avoidance system. The Enhancement Box can be used to automatically activate different functions of the vehicle, such as turning on the hazard lights or turning off the radio, when safety alerts are generated. […]
